PTSD Treatment: Addressing Childhood Trauma

Post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) resulting from childhood trauma can have long-lasting effects into adulthood. Treatment typically involves a combination of psychotherapy and, in some cases, medication.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R) are among the effective therapies used to help individuals process and overcome the distressing memories and feelings associated with their trauma. Early and effective intervention is crucial to help individuals lead healthy, productive lives.

Managing Anxiety: Overcoming Anxiety

Anxiety can be crippling, but with the right strategies, it can be managed effectively. Treatment options for anxiety include therapy, medication, and lifestyle changes.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) is particularly effective, helping individuals to identify and challenge their negative thought patterns and behaviors. Relaxation techniques such as mindfulness and meditation are also beneficial in managing anxiety symptoms. With professional help, individuals can learn to control their anxiety rather than letting it control them.

Sleep Disorder Treatment: Natural Sleep Recovery

Sleep disorders can profoundly impact physical health and emotional well-being. Treatment often involves a combination of medical interventions and natural remedies. Cognitive-beh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I) is an effective treatment that helps individuals alter thoughts and behaviors that cause or worsen sleep problems with habits that promote sound sleep. Additionally, lifestyle modifications, such as maintaining a regular sleep schedule and creating a bedtime routine, are crucial in natural sleep recovery.

Bipolar Treatment: Managing Impulsivity and Energy Surges

Bipolar disorder is characterized by significant mood swings including emotional highs (mania or hypomania) and lows (depression). Managing bipolar disorder effectively requires a tailored treatment plan, usually comprising medication, psychotherapy, and lifestyle adjustments. Techniques to manage impulsivity and energy surges are critical, as these can lead to risky behaviors. Regular monitoring by a mental health professional is essential to maintain stability and prevent mood episodes.

OCD Support: Therapy That Sticks

Obsessive-Compulsive Disorder (OCD) is a chronic mental health condition that is marked by unwanted and intrusive thoughts (obsessions) and repetitive behaviors (compulsions). Therapy, particularly Exposure and Response Prevention (ERP), is highly effective in reducing compulsive behaviors and obsessions. ERP involves exposure to the source of fear without acting on compulsions to neutralize the fear. This therapy requires consistency and commitment but is highly effective in reducing the symptoms of OCD.
